Chronic Disease Self-Management Groups
I am pleased to offer a supportive chronic disease self-management group, tailored for adults with at least one chronic health condition. This group is designed to provide individuals living with chronic conditions a safe and supportive environment where they can share experiences, exchange knowledge, and learn strategies for effectively managing their health and well-being.
​
Qualifications:
I have previous experience in implementing both the Chronic Disease and Diabetes Self-Management programs, endorsed by the Mississippi Department of Health and originally developed by Stanford University.
​
This interactive program aims to increase:
-
Confidence.
-
Social support.
-
Psychological and physical well-being.
-
Knowledge of ways to manage chronic conditions.
-
Motivation to manage challenges associated with chronic diseases.
​
Target Audience:​
-
Adults with one or more chronic conditions.
-
Older adults.
​
Key Activities:
-
Open Sharing: Meetings offer a safe space for participants to openly share their experiences, challenges, and successes related to their chronic conditions. Sharing personal stories fosters empathy and helps participants realize that they are not alone in their journey.
​
-
Interactive educational activities like discussions, brain storming, practice of action-planning and feedback, behavior modeling, problem-solving techniques, and decision making.
​
-
Also includes symptom management activities like exercise, relaxation, communication, healthy eating, medication management, and managing fatigue.
​
-
Peer Support: The group dynamics foster peer support, allowing participants to offer advice, encouragement, and emotional support to one another. Peer support has been shown to improve self-confidence and self-care practices.
​
-
Social Connection: Participants have the opportunity to build social connections and friendships with others who understand the challenges of living with chronic conditions. This can help combat feelings of isolation and loneliness.
​​
-
Confidentiality and Respect: Ground rules are established to ensure confidentiality and a respectful, nonjudgmental atmosphere where everyone's experiences are valued.
​
Setting:
Community/ Group-based workshop
Class size: Between 10 and 16 participants.
Duration: Participants meet for one hour once a week, for 12 weeks.
